adidas Predator Accelerator DB Capsule Released

David Beckham Predator Capsule

adidas Soccer today launched a new footwear collection designed with one of its most iconic partners, David Beckham. The collection celebrates the over two-decades of partnership between Beckham and adidas, including a remastered version of the Predator Accelerator, the ‘cleat of a generation’.
